发明名称 METHODS AND SYSTEMS FOR CONVERTING PLASTIC TO FUEL
摘要 A method for producing a vapor stream from waste plastic comprises providing a waste plastic feedstock into a reactor containing one or more residues produced from a previously heated source of waste plastic, and heating the waste plastic feedstock in the reactor to a temperature from about 125° C. to 500° C. to generate a vapor containing one or more hydrocarbons. The waste plastic feedstock can have a calcium to sodium mass ratio from about 0.0001 to 400 as measured by inductively-coupled plasma (ICP) spectrometry. The catalytic activity in the reactor may be provided through one or more constituent elements in the waste plastic feedstock or the one or more residues produced from the previously heated source of waste plastic.

主权项 1. A method for producing a condensate from waste plastic, comprising: a. providing a waste plastic feedstock into a reactor containing one or more residues produced from a previously heated source of waste plastic, wherein the waste plastic feedstock includes at least one of a tire and an electrical component casing, and wherein said residue has a calcium-to-sodium mass ratio from about 0.0001 to 400 as measured by inductively-coupled plasma (ICP) spectrometry; b. heating said waste plastic feedstock in said reactor to a temperature from about 125° C. to 500° C. to generate a vapor containing one or more hydrocarbons; c. condensing said vapor to generate said condensate comprising said one or more hydrocarbons; and d. collecting said condensate in a collection vessel, wherein said condensate comprises between about 20 g and 75 g of said one or more hydrocarbons per 100 g of said waste plastic and said one or more residues.
